hello all, if anyone could put in some help it would be great and appreciated. im getting pretty frustrated over here. i have read all the previous posts and i have not seen any settings to use when you have a jwt ecu. does anyone have a good starting point for:

72lb injectorsjwt ecu tuned for 72lb injectorscobra maf

the ecu tuned for the mafs?

don't exactly know the in/out for cobra mafs, but since the ecu is already tuned, just get a wideband and adjust the tune to ~11's afr on boost.

No, you need to set your SAFC to recognize the Cobra maf. So, you set your SAFC settings to read the Cobra maf. Since your ECU is already tuned for the cobra MAF you dont need to use the maf translator function of safc, just set it like.. 5/5.

if ecu is tuned for mafs then just set the in and out setting to th same number 2/2 3/3 5/5 which ever idles best even though they should all act the same. your decel setting should all be 0, get wideband or dyno to fine tune
